If I Die Poem by Rini Shibu

If I Die

Rating: 5.0


Leaving you behind
If I fly ahead in the sky
Far among the clouds
Where you can't reach
And your eyes can never find
Never cry for me
I can't see tears rolling down
But send me with a smile
'coz I will be alive in your heart
I will visit you in your dreams
and one day I will help you
to cross the finish line
